Has any national drug administration approved a CBD-containing product for therapeutic use in conditions other than epilepsy? Regulatory approval has been obtained in numerous countries outside the United States for the treatment of multiple sclerosis symptoms (nerve pain, spasticity, overactive bladder, and other symptoms).

The legal status of weed in the Netherlands and Amsterdam: What does the law actually permit?

The Cannigma

What are the laws for tourists in 2021? As of late 2021, tourists can still patronize coffee shops in the Netherlands, though the era of freely smoking weed in Amsterdam (and elsewhere) may come to an end soon. The OMC provides medical cannabis exclusively to pharmacies, hospitals, pharmacy-holding GP’s, and veterinarians.
